Origami Workshop to be taught by John Klopstock
Saturday, Feb. 4th
Morning session for beginners - 10 AM - 1 PM
Afternoon session for more advanced - 2 PM - 5 PM Cost: $30 per session or both sessions for $50 (MAG members receive a 10% discount)
Brady Inn is the host location:
If you've ever wanted to know how to fold paper into beautiful artistic
forms, now is your chance to do just that! The Madison Artists
Guild presents an Origami workshop on Saturday, Feb. 4th at the Brady
Inn on N. Second Street here in Madison. The workshop will be
taught by Origami master, John Klopstock. The cost is very
reasonable; $30 for the morning beginner session, $30 for the afternoon
advanced session, or BOTH sessions for $50. You will learn enough
in the morning session to graduate to the afternoon! MAG members
receive a 10% discount (make sure your membership is current to receive
this discount!) Download your online registration form and send it in with your check to Madison Artists Guild, PO Box 225, Madison, GA 30650, or register in person at the Cottage Gallery, 248 W. Jefferson St., Madison, GA. Deadline to register is January 31, 2012.

2011 Gingerbread
Workshop at the Madison-Morgan Cultural Center
The holidays and the Madison Artists Guild are the perfect partners in
the 10th annual Gingerbread Workshop to be held at the Madison-Morgan
Cultural Center Hall. The Guild has been making this magical
evening possible for ten years and it just gets better and better!
Thursday, December 8th at 6 pm the Hall will be transformed into a
holiday Fun Factory where kids and parents will construct fantastic
"gingerbread" houses from small recycled boxes, frosting, candy, and
tons of other artistic "building" materials. Mrs. Santa and her
team of Teen Elves will direct the whole show and orchestrate an evening
of excitement and creativity that will become a family tradition for
years to come. At just the perfect time The Snow Queen will
descend from her mythical Ice Palace to dust the incredible creations
with her magical glistening snow as the evening draws to a twinkling
conclusion. This is the most affordable holiday event you'll ever enjoy at only $15 per house built (two kids may work on one house together if you like). Guild members in good standing pay $13 per house. Pre-registration is required and you'll be able to do that at the Guild Cottage at Town Park, 248 W. Jefferson Street, Madison. The Cottage is open Wed. - Sat. 11:00 am till 4:30 pm and Sunday 1 - 5 pm. The Guild is very excited to once again partner with the Cultural Center as the venue sponsor in this magical holiday event and is grateful to our materials sponsors - Ingle's Grocery and Antique Sweets on the square. ______________________________ Marc Chatov Life Painting Workshop: Sept. 25-27, 2010 Marc Chatov, a VERY renowned
figure painter has agreed to teach a three day workshop in September at
the Steffen Thomas Museum of Art! The dates are Saturday, Sept. 25,
Sunday, Sept. 26, and Monday, Sept. 27 and the hours are from 10 am till
4:30 pm. The cost is $375.00 for all three days (this includes
instruction, model fee, and critiques.) We will be using The Caboose to
cater lunches (not included in the price of the workshop) and nearer to
the date we'll email you their menu and you can contact them to place
your orders for the three days (this is optional, you may bring your own
lunch if you prefer.) Examples of Marc Chatov's work below:
